Tysons Ridge
Tysons Ridge is a residential area in Fairfax County, Northern Virginia, Virginia. Tysons Ridge is situated nearby to Saint Lukes Methodist Church, as well as near Lisle Park.Places of Interest Nearby

Tysons Corner Center
Shopping center
Tysons Corner Center is a large shopping mall in the unincorporated area of Tysons in Fairfax County, Virginia, United States. It opened to the public in 1968, becoming one of the first fully enclosed, climate-controlled shopping malls in the Washington metropolitan area. Tysons Corner Center is situated 1 mile northwest of Tysons Ridge.
Tysons station
Metro station

Tysons station is a rapid transit station on the Silver Line of the Washington Metro in Tysons, Virginia. One of four Metro stations in Tysons, it is one of the five stations comprising the first phase of the Silver Line. Tysons station is situated 1 mile northwest of Tysons Ridge.

Idylwood
Village

Idylwood is a census-designated place in Fairfax County, Virginia, United States. The population was 17,954 as of the 2020 census. It originally developed as a suburban community along the route of the Washington and Old Dominion Railroad, and later along Virginia State Route 7.
Dunn Loring
Village

Dunn Loring is a census-designated place in Fairfax County, Virginia, United States. The population was 9,464 as of the 2020 census. This suburban area is bordered by Merrifield to the south, Vienna to the west, Tysons to the north, and Idylwood to the east.
